Which Toyota model is the Vios?
3 Answers
Vios is the Toyota Vios, a family-oriented entry-level model specifically designed and developed by Toyota for the Asian market. Based on the NBC platform, the Vios, with its extended wheelbase, achieves the level of a compact sedan on a small car platform. The Toyota Vios features a refined and well-crafted interior space, combining high-end design with cutting-edge technology. In terms of body dimensions, the Toyota Vios measures 4420mm in length, 1700mm in width, and 1490m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2550mm. It comes standard with a series of active safety features, including VSC (Vehicle Stability Control), TRC (Traction Control), HAC (Hill-start Assist Control), and more.
